1. If you don't know anything about A/C don't go trying to recharge the system. Adding refrigerant to the HIGH side of the system can get you kill. The high side pressure can vary from 200 psi to 300 psi, enough pressure to blow up a can of refrigerant. Refrigerant is always added to the LOW side.
2. To add refrigerant you need a set of gauges connected to the low side and high side of the system.
